Difference between revisions of "Snowstorm Daily Scrum Archive"

From Second Life Wiki
Jump to navigation Jump to search
Line 3: Line 3:
<br clear="all"/>
<br clear="all"/>


==  Thursday, December 16, 2010  ==
==  Friday, December 17, 2010  ==


=== General Notes ===
=== General Notes ===
----
----
* Merge Monkey of the Day: Oz
* Merge Monkey of the Day: Oz
 
* Merov needs review in STORM-151!


===Team Status===
===Team Status===
Line 15: Line 15:
----
----
<b>PAST</b><br />
<b>PAST</b><br />
* STORM-453 : libcurl 7.21: Finished cleaning up the Mac and Linux builds. Built on TC for all platforms. W00t! Requested tests on opensource-dev before moving this to review.
* STORM-745 : Produce comprehensive perf baseline: Created a set of images to compress and a huge baseline for Mac.  
* STORM-151: kdu compression: Clean up code. Posted new diff to RB. Waiting for reviews (pretty please...).
* STORM-744 : Add unit tests to llkdu: Reactivated the broken llimage/tests/llimageworker_test.cpp unit tests and fixed it.  


<b>FUTURE</b><br />
<b>FUTURE</b><br />
* STORM-745 : Produce comprehensive perf baseline
* STORM-745 : Produce comprehensive perf baseline: Complete that work for Mac.
* STORM-744 : Add unit tests to llkdu
* STORM-744 : Add unit tests to llkdu: Finish fixing the llimage test and add new ones to llkdu.


<b>IMPEDIMENTS</b><br />
<b>IMPEDIMENTS</b><br />
Line 28: Line 28:
----
----
<b>PAST</b><br />
<b>PAST</b><br />
* Office Hour
* Responded to code review posts
* Merge Monkey
* Merge Monkey
** merged some fixes
** merged some fixes, created a couple of MM tools
* Fixed some internal wiki documentation
* Learning corner cases in codereview
* Lindens vs Residents snowball fight
* Fixing more internal documentation


<b>FUTURE</b><br />
<b>FUTURE</b><br />
Line 38: Line 38:
* Merge Monkey
* Merge Monkey
* Autobbuild audits so we can publish it as open source
* Autobbuild audits so we can publish it as open source
* Pull crash fixes from Kitty


<b>IMPEDIMENTS</b><br />
<b>IMPEDIMENTS</b><br />
* none
* none


==== Q Linden====
==== Q Linden====
----
----
* OOO - medical
<b>PAST</b><br />
* Reviewed several items in CR tool and other JIRAs and commented on one, but merov beat me to most of them
* Reviewed wiki for Merov
* Several meetings
* Ship 2.4
* A lot of OOO medical; sorry.
<b>FUTURE</b><br />
* OOO and some triage, maybe
* Meetings
* OOO next Mon for PGI hackathon
<b>IMPEDIMENTS</b><br />
* holiday and medical OOO will limit my productivity through New Year




Line 52: Line 63:
----
----
<b>PAST</b><br />
<b>PAST</b><br />
* Meetings
* Lots of meetings
* Catch up on emails
* Snowstorm team meeting
* Snowstorm team meeting
* Review integration queue
* Review integration queue
* Prep for Viewer 2.4 release
* Viewer 2.4 release stuff
* Finalize Viewer 2.4 blog post and publish


<b>FUTURE</b><br />
<b>FUTURE</b><br />
* Lots of meetings
* Lots of meetings
* Release Viewer 2.4
* Review integration queue
* Post Viewer 2.4 release blog post
* Review integration queue list and made sure "target viewer version" is updated for merge monkey
* Upload sketches of saved layouts
* Upload sketches of saved layouts
* VWRs to check on  
* VWRs to check on  
Line 68: Line 77:
** STORM-525
** STORM-525
** STORM-529. It was re-resolved as no repro.
** STORM-529. It was re-resolved as no repro.
** STORM-702. Caused issues based on fix. Let's chat more with PE about this.  
** STORM-702. Caused issues based on fix. Let's chat more with PE about this. (Nyx is going to take a look at this)
** Review VWR-16569 - Will review. Jonathan wants this one.  
** Review VWR-16569 - Will review. Jonathan wants this one.  
* Review Jonathan's work list
* Review Jonathan's work list
* Send STORM-398 to Taka for Communications tools input
* Touch base w/Taka on STORM-398
* See comments on STORM-713
* See comments on STORM-713
* Think about what to do with VWR tickets assigned to ProductEngine (I'm thinking we just un-assign these - need to review the tickets first though)


<b>IMPEDIMENTS</b><br />
<b>IMPEDIMENTS</b><br />
* Time
* Time


==== Paul ProductEngine====
==== Paul ProductEngine====
Line 85: Line 94:
----
----
<b>PAST</b><br />  
<b>PAST</b><br />  
* Story (STORM-771) As someone working with outfits, copy/paste in Current Outfit Folder should paste links (which are supported) rather than objects (which are not)
** Pushed fix after review.
* BUG (STORM-550) LLDir::getNextFileInDir fails for some complex wildcard combinations
* BUG (STORM-550) LLDir::getNextFileInDir fails for some complex wildcard combinations
* WIP. Found a problem with converting wildcard patterns into regexps.
** WIP. Got unit tests working with new directory iterator. The iterator doesn't handle changes in directory contents for now.


<b>FUTURE</b><br />
<b>FUTURE</b><br />
Line 100: Line 107:
----
----
<b>PAST</b><br />
<b>PAST</b><br />
* Normal task STORM-2 (UI layout saving)
* Normal task STORM-2 (As a User, I want to set my own default views with specific UI layout so I can tailor my Viewer experience to the activities I'm most interested in).
** WIP. Implemented plain version of saving and started implementing loading. While implementing loading found problems in saving. In process of changing it.
** Completed first raw implementation of save and load. Will prettify it a little tomorrow, test and make some temporary simple UI for it.
* Critical bug STORM-525 (Runtime Error message from the Microsoft
Visual C++ Runtime Library eventually leads to Crash)
** Tried to reproduce on different locations where Mairead Fitzgerald but had no luck- teleported, waited and moved for some time, but didn't experience any cracks or even memory leaks. Maybe testers could try to find some stable steps to reproduce this issue and than it would be assigned back to me?
* Critical bug STORM-786 (Back button, Username and Display Name are missing in Resident profile tab)
** Helped Vadim at pre-review stage of the ticket.


<b>FUTURE</b><br />
<b>FUTURE</b><br />
* STORM-2. Hope to finish implementation of save and load tomorrow.
* STORM-2. Finish first raw version of the fix. Estimate - 1 day. So
** Estimate - 2-2,5 days.
it would be good to have design of UI and answer from Q about files
(STORM-777) as soon as possible to implement the final version next
week.
** Estimate - 1 day.


<b>IMPEDIMENTS</b><br />
<b>IMPEDIMENTS</b><br />
* STORM-777 (Design the file format for layout information and discuss it).
* STORM-2 - No design for UI ( STORM-753 (Design the UI for viewer saved layouts))
** No reply from Q to letter regarding this issue.
* No reply from Q to letter regarding STORM-777 (Design the file format
for layout information and discuss it).


==== Vadim Productengine ====
==== Vadim Productengine ====
----
----
<b>PAST</b><br />
<b>PAST</b><br />
* Showstopper bug STORM-786 (Back button, Username and Display Name are missing in Resident profile tab):

* Bug STORM-529 (Undo feature missing from BUILD menu):

** Fixed.
** Fixed.
* Bug STORM-410 (Region and parcel SLApps are displayed in non-human readable format):
* Bug STORM-776 (unable to change permissions to "no trans" on item in avatar inventory):

**
WIP 70%.
** Reviewed and tested Wolfpup's patch.
* Bug STORM-410 (Region and parcel SLApps are displayed in non-human readable format):
** Created two subtasks. Implemented the first one and assigned the second one to Esbee.


<b>FUTURE</b><br />
<b>FUTURE</b><br />
* Complete the fix for STORM-410.
* Bug STORM-446 (CLicking on the secondlife:///app/classified/{UUID}/about SLapp does not display the details for the specified classified in the People side tray).
* Bug STORM-446 (CLicking on /app/classified SLapp does not open the classified details).
* Bug STORM-511 (User is not able to view full name of group in title of group notification).
* Bug STORM-511 (User is not able to view full name of group in title of group notification).


<b>IMPEDIMENTS</b><br />
<b>IMPEDIMENTS</b><br />
* Need Esbee's answer in STORM-529 (Undo feature missing from BUILD menu).
* Need feedback from Esbee in:
* Need feedback from Nyx/Esbee in STORM-702 (Make it possible to wear partial outfits).
** STORM-702 (Make it possible to wear partial outfits).
Questions:
** STORM-797 (Parcel SLURL rendering).
* What to do with VWR tickets assigned to ProductEngine Team?
* What to do with VWR tickets assigned to ProductEngine Team?
https://jira.secondlife.com/secure/IssueNavigator.jspa?mode=hide&requestId=13071
https://jira.secondlife.com/secure/IssueNavigator.jspa?mode=hide&requestId=13071


Line 139: Line 146:
----
----
<b>PAST</b><br />
<b>PAST</b><br />
* exploratory testing of 2.4.0 interim release build r216842
* picked up v-d build r217184
* ToS testing (failed by the minor issue STORM-789)
* verified 16 integrated tickets
* tested fix for STORM-786 on a private build
* verified six cannot repro & expected behavior tickets
* completed design & review of test plans: Object Permissions, Snapshots, World Map, World MiniMap


<b>FUTURE</b><br />   
<b>FUTURE</b><br />   
* pickup final 2.4.0 release build and re-run smoke & integrity tests
* pick up next v-d build
* run regression suite in scope of recent changes


<b>IMPEDIMENTS</b><br />
<b>IMPEDIMENTS</b><br />
Line 152: Line 161:
----
----
<b>PAST</b><br />
<b>PAST</b><br />
* Worked in world and RL.
* Worked in world  
* STORM-776 : STORM-288 : waiting for intergration.
* replied to Oz's email.
** Vadim @ PE aproved on both RB and in JIRA.
* looked @ Bug Queue : viewer-development to see if could find some thing else to work on.


<b>FUTURE</b><br />   
<b>FUTURE</b><br />   
* Work in world and RL.
* Work @ RL and in world.
* May see if mesh will build locally for me as it is still borked in OS enviornment(wonders if Merov's redo of the windows 7.21.1 curl libs might work to fix build, would need a copy of tar to unpack in local repository ).
* Check Bug Queue : viewer-development some more.


<b>IMPEDIMENTS</b><br />
<b>IMPEDIMENTS</b><br />
* Not enough time between working in-world and at real job to actually work on code.
* Not enough time between working in-world and at real job to actually work on code.
* Right Hand(it is slowly healing but will take time since it is the tip of middle finger.)
* Right Hand(it is slowly healing but will take time since it is the tip of middle finger.)
* Trying to Figure out what to work on and still waiting on answer for STORM-236.
* Trying to Figure out what to work on and still waiting on answer for STORM-236.


== Past Updates ==
== Past Updates ==


<b>December</b><br />  
<b>December</b><br />  
[[Snowstorm_Daily_Scrum_Archive/12152010 | 15]] | [[Snowstorm_Daily_Scrum_Archive/12142010 | 14]] | [[Snowstorm_Daily_Scrum_Archive/12132010 | 13]] | [[Snowstorm_Daily_Scrum_Archive/12102010 | 10]] | [[Snowstorm_Daily_Scrum_Archive/12092010 | 09]] | [[Snowstorm_Daily_Scrum_Archive/12082010 | 08]] | [[Snowstorm_Daily_Scrum_Archive/12072010 | 07]] | [[Snowstorm_Daily_Scrum_Archive/12062010 | 06]] | [[Snowstorm_Daily_Scrum_Archive/12032010 | 03]] | [[Snowstorm_Daily_Scrum_Archive/12022010 | 02]] | [[Snowstorm_Daily_Scrum_Archive/12012010 | 01]]  
[[Snowstorm_Daily_Scrum_Archive/12162010 | 16]] | [[Snowstorm_Daily_Scrum_Archive/12152010 | 15]] | [[Snowstorm_Daily_Scrum_Archive/12142010 | 14]] | [[Snowstorm_Daily_Scrum_Archive/12132010 | 13]] | [[Snowstorm_Daily_Scrum_Archive/12102010 | 10]] | [[Snowstorm_Daily_Scrum_Archive/12092010 | 09]] | [[Snowstorm_Daily_Scrum_Archive/12082010 | 08]] | [[Snowstorm_Daily_Scrum_Archive/12072010 | 07]] | [[Snowstorm_Daily_Scrum_Archive/12062010 | 06]] | [[Snowstorm_Daily_Scrum_Archive/12032010 | 03]] | [[Snowstorm_Daily_Scrum_Archive/12022010 | 02]] | [[Snowstorm_Daily_Scrum_Archive/12012010 | 01]]  


<b>November</b><br />  
<b>November</b><br />  

Revision as of 23:24, 19 December 2010


Friday, December 17, 2010

General Notes


  • Merge Monkey of the Day: Oz
  • Merov needs review in STORM-151!

Team Status


Merov Linden


PAST

  • STORM-745 : Produce comprehensive perf baseline: Created a set of images to compress and a huge baseline for Mac.
  • STORM-744 : Add unit tests to llkdu: Reactivated the broken llimage/tests/llimageworker_test.cpp unit tests and fixed it.

FUTURE

  • STORM-745 : Produce comprehensive perf baseline: Complete that work for Mac.
  • STORM-744 : Add unit tests to llkdu: Finish fixing the llimage test and add new ones to llkdu.

IMPEDIMENTS

  • none

Oz Linden


PAST

  • Merge Monkey
    • merged some fixes, created a couple of MM tools
  • Learning corner cases in codereview
  • Lindens vs Residents snowball fight
  • Fixing more internal documentation

FUTURE

  • libcurl test
  • Merge Monkey
  • Autobbuild audits so we can publish it as open source

IMPEDIMENTS

  • none

Q Linden


PAST

  • Reviewed several items in CR tool and other JIRAs and commented on one, but merov beat me to most of them
  • Reviewed wiki for Merov
  • Several meetings
  • Ship 2.4
  • A lot of OOO medical; sorry.

FUTURE

  • OOO and some triage, maybe
  • Meetings
  • OOO next Mon for PGI hackathon

IMPEDIMENTS

  • holiday and medical OOO will limit my productivity through New Year


Esbee Linden


PAST

  • Lots of meetings
  • Snowstorm team meeting
  • Review integration queue
  • Viewer 2.4 release stuff
  • Finalize Viewer 2.4 blog post and publish

FUTURE

  • Lots of meetings
  • Review integration queue
  • Upload sketches of saved layouts
  • VWRs to check on
    • VWR-21493
    • STORM-525
    • STORM-529. It was re-resolved as no repro.
    • STORM-702. Caused issues based on fix. Let's chat more with PE about this. (Nyx is going to take a look at this)
    • Review VWR-16569 - Will review. Jonathan wants this one.
  • Review Jonathan's work list
  • Touch base w/Taka on STORM-398
  • See comments on STORM-713
  • Think about what to do with VWR tickets assigned to ProductEngine (I'm thinking we just un-assign these - need to review the tickets first though)

IMPEDIMENTS

  • Time

Paul ProductEngine


  • OOO - sick

Seth Productengine


PAST

  • BUG (STORM-550) LLDir::getNextFileInDir fails for some complex wildcard combinations
    • WIP. Got unit tests working with new directory iterator. The iterator doesn't handle changes in directory contents for now.

FUTURE

  • BUG (STORM-550) LLDir::getNextFileInDir fails for some complex wildcard combinations

IMPEDIMENTS

  • Story (STORM-28) As a User, I want the ability to send my calling card to others.
    • Waiting for more details.

Andrew Productengine


PAST

  • Normal task STORM-2 (As a User, I want to set my own default views with specific UI layout so I can tailor my Viewer experience to the activities I'm most interested in).
    • Completed first raw implementation of save and load. Will prettify it a little tomorrow, test and make some temporary simple UI for it.

FUTURE

  • STORM-2. Finish first raw version of the fix. Estimate - 1 day. So

it would be good to have design of UI and answer from Q about files (STORM-777) as soon as possible to implement the final version next week.

    • Estimate - 1 day.

IMPEDIMENTS

  • STORM-2 - No design for UI ( STORM-753 (Design the UI for viewer saved layouts))
  • No reply from Q to letter regarding STORM-777 (Design the file format

for layout information and discuss it).

Vadim Productengine


PAST

  • Bug STORM-529 (Undo feature missing from BUILD menu):

    • Fixed.
  • Bug STORM-776 (unable to change permissions to "no trans" on item in avatar inventory):

    • Reviewed and tested Wolfpup's patch.
  • Bug STORM-410 (Region and parcel SLApps are displayed in non-human readable format):

    • Created two subtasks. Implemented the first one and assigned the second one to Esbee.

FUTURE

  • Bug STORM-446 (CLicking on the secondlife:///app/classified/{UUID}/about SLapp does not display the details for the specified classified in the People side tray).
  • Bug STORM-511 (User is not able to view full name of group in title of group notification).

IMPEDIMENTS

  • Need feedback from Esbee in:
    • STORM-702 (Make it possible to wear partial outfits).
    • STORM-797 (Parcel SLURL rendering).
  • What to do with VWR tickets assigned to ProductEngine Team?

https://jira.secondlife.com/secure/IssueNavigator.jspa?mode=hide&requestId=13071

Andrey Productengine


PAST

  • picked up v-d build r217184
  • verified 16 integrated tickets
  • verified six cannot repro & expected behavior tickets
  • completed design & review of test plans: Object Permissions, Snapshots, World Map, World MiniMap

FUTURE

  • pick up next v-d build
  • run regression suite in scope of recent changes

IMPEDIMENTS

  • None

Wolfpup Lowenhar


PAST

  • Worked in world
  • replied to Oz's email.
  • looked @ Bug Queue : viewer-development to see if could find some thing else to work on.

FUTURE

  • Work @ RL and in world.
  • Check Bug Queue : viewer-development some more.

IMPEDIMENTS

  • Not enough time between working in-world and at real job to actually work on code.
  • Right Hand(it is slowly healing but will take time since it is the tip of middle finger.)
  • Trying to Figure out what to work on and still waiting on answer for STORM-236.

Past Updates

December
16 | 15 | 14 | 13 | 10 | 09 | 08 | 07 | 06 | 03 | 02 | 01

November
30 | 29 | 24 | 23 | 22 | 19 | 18 | 17 | 16 | 15 | 12 | 11 | 10 | 09 | 08 | 05 | 04 | 03 | 02 | 01

October
29 | 28 | 27 | 26 | 25 | 22 | 21 | 20 | 18 | 15 | 14 | 13 | 12 | 11 | 08 | 07 | 06 | 05 | 04 | 01

September
27 | 24 | 21 | 20 | 17 | 16 | 15 | 14 | 13 | 9 | 8 | 7 | 3 | 2 | 1

August
30 | 26 | 25 | 24 | 23 | 20 | 19 | 18 | 16